Barclays ranked UK’s worst bank for the third time in a row | Barclays ranked UK’s worst bank for the third time in a row |
(about 1 hour later) | |
A survey by MoneySavingExpert.com found that 20 per cent of bank customers rated the service as poor (up from 18 per cent in February).
